Circle O has a circumference of 36π cm. Circle O with radius r is shown. What is the length of the radius, r? 6 cm 18 cm 36 cm 7
Gwar [14]

Answer: 18 cm

Step-by-step explanation:

We know the circumference formula is C=2πr. Since our circumference is given in terms of π, we can easily figure out what the radius is.

36π=2πr                   [divide both sides by π to cancel out]

36=2r                        [divide both sides by 2]

r=18 cm
